The table below provides summary statistics and salary benchmarking for jobs advertised in Yorkshire requiring Data Engineering skills. It covers permanent job vacancies from the 6 months leading up to 15 January 2026, with comparisons to the same periods in the previous two years.

6 months to
15 Jan 2026
Same period 2025 Same period 2024
Rank 103 91 114
Rank change year-on-year -12 +23 -30
Permanent jobs citing Data Engineering 59 60 66
As % of all permanent jobs in Yorkshire 1.73% 1.92% 2.00%
As % of the Processes & Methodologies category 2.22% 2.12% 2.25%
Number of salaries quoted 49 45 50
10th Percentile £39,859 - £40,625
25th Percentile £53,750 £42,500 £52,813
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£68,000 £48,507 £65,066
Median % change year-on-year +40.19% -25.45% +6.35%
75th Percentile £83,500 £63,750 £90,826
90th Percentile £90,500 £75,900 £92,500
England median annual salary £70,000 £75,000 £70,000
% change year-on-year -6.67% +7.14% -6.67%
